ConnectionMessage class

ConnectionMessage representa mensagens específicas de implementação enviadas e recebidas do serviço de fala. Essas mensagens são fornecidas para fins de depuração e não devem ser usadas para casos de uso de produção com o Serviço de Fala dos Serviços Cognitivos do Azure. As mensagens enviadas e recebidas do Serviço de Fala estão sujeitas a alterações sem aviso prévio. Isso inclui conteúdo da mensagem, cabeçalhos, conteúdos, pedidos etc. Adicionado na versão 1.11.0.

Propriedades

binaryMessage

Obtém o conteúdo da mensagem binária.

isBinaryMessage

Verifica se ConnectionMessage é uma mensagem binária. Consulte também GetBinaryMessage().

isTextMessage

Verifica se ConnectionMessage é uma mensagem de texto. Consulte também IsBinaryMessage().

path

O caminho da mensagem.

properties

Uma coleção de propriedades e seus valores definidos para este . Os cabeçalhos de mensagem podem ser acessados por meio desta coleção (por exemplo, "Content-Type").

TextMessage

Obtém o conteúdo da mensagem de texto. Normalmente, o tipo de conteúdo da mensagem de texto é application/json. Para determinar outros tipos de conteúdo, use Properties.GetProperty("Content-Type").

Métodos

toString()

Retorna uma cadeia de caracteres que representa a mensagem de conexão.

Detalhes da propriedade

binaryMessage

Obtém o conteúdo da mensagem binária.

ArrayBuffer binaryMessage

Valor da propriedade

ArrayBuffer

isBinaryMessage

Verifica se ConnectionMessage é uma mensagem binária. Consulte também GetBinaryMessage().

boolean isBinaryMessage

Valor da propriedade

boolean

isTextMessage

Verifica se ConnectionMessage é uma mensagem de texto. Consulte também IsBinaryMessage().

boolean isTextMessage

Valor da propriedade

boolean

path

O caminho da mensagem.

string path

Valor da propriedade

string

properties

Uma coleção de propriedades e seus valores definidos para este . Os cabeçalhos de mensagem podem ser acessados por meio desta coleção (por exemplo, "Content-Type").

PropertyCollection properties

Valor da propriedade

TextMessage

Obtém o conteúdo da mensagem de texto. Normalmente, o tipo de conteúdo da mensagem de texto é application/json. Para determinar outros tipos de conteúdo, use Properties.GetProperty("Content-Type").

string TextMessage

Valor da propriedade

string

Detalhes do método

toString()

Retorna uma cadeia de caracteres que representa a mensagem de conexão.

function toString(): string

Retornos

string